The roll call count was 6 for (Watkins, Cargill, Carpenter, Ford, Gaither and Mitchum) and 2 <br /> against (Bone and Pectol). <br /> CONSIDER AN ORDINANCE TO RE-ZONE CERTAIN PROPERTY FROM R-2 TO C-1 <br /> Councilmember Bone introduced and Mayor Biard read an ordinance that would re-zone certain <br /> property owned by Jim Nast and Andy Montgomery from R-2 to C-1. The property is located behind the <br /> East Point Center. Councilmember Ford moved to suspend the rules and place the ordinance on second <br /> reading. Councilmember Carpenter seconded and the roll call count was 8 for and 0 against. The Mayor <br /> read the ordinance for the second reading and Councilmember Ford moved to further suspend the rules <br /> and place the ordinance on the third reading. Councilmember Bone seconded and the roll call count was <br /> 8 for and 0 against. The Mayor read the ordinance for the final reading and Councilmember Ford moved <br /> to adopt the ordinance. Councilmember Gaither seconded and the roll call count was 8 for and 0 against. <br /> The ordinance was given 42002-2-2. Councilmember Carpenter moved to adopt the emergency clause <br /> and Councilmember Gaither seconded.
